Output 59f51b31036baa9822564b9fdc84fea69a6d7e7e3dd1a7762b76fccfd9106c86:1

value
1176660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 938a7ed1d44c28b9d6a77c7c3753c0ba026edad4 OP_EQUAL
address
3F99Aa5fg2MKu2dofSgLooaNvHAr3qcx37
transaction
59f51b31036baa9822564b9fdc84fea69a6d7e7e3dd1a7762b76fccfd9106c86
spent
true